Pernille Holst Holmsgaard (née Larsen, born 6 September 1984) is a Danish former handball player, who last played for Nykøbing Falster Håndboldklub and for the Danish women's national handball team.

At the 2010 European Women's Handball Championship she reached the bronze final and placed fourth with the Danish team.[1]
At the 2013 World Championship, she was a part of the Danish team that won bronze medals, breaking a 9 year streak without medals for the Danish team. They beat Poland 30-26.[2]
In 2017 she won the Danish Championship with Nykøbing Falster HK; the first time the club won the Danish championship.[3]
